Overview
DS1110S-50+ from Maxim Integrated is a 10-tap silicon delay line in 16-pin SO package, delivering precisely spaced 5ns increments across 10 outputs (TAP1–TAP10), with nominal tap-10 delay of 50ns, ±5% or ±2ns accuracy at 5V/+25°C, and full TTL/CMOS compatibility for timing alignment in high-speed digital systems.
For engineers reviewing the DS1110S-50+ datasheet, DS1110S-50+ pinout, DS1110S-50+ application, or DS1110S-50+ equivalent, this page provides verified electrical specifications, validated TSSOP/SO pin mapping, confirmed leading- and trailing-edge delay precision, load-driving capability (10 × 74LS), and temperature-voltage stability data across -40°C to +85°C.
Technical Context
The DS1110S-50+ implements an all-silicon, fixed-delay architecture with ten equally spaced taps derived from a single input signal, where each tap reproduces the input logic state after a deterministic delay-TAP1 = 5ns, TAP2 = 10ns, ..., TAP10 = 50ns-with matched propagation for both rising (tPLH) and falling (tPHL) edges.
It operates at 5.0V ±5% over -40°C to +85°C, supports 500kHz maximum input frequency, exhibits unidirectional delay drift with temperature/voltage (e.g., all taps slow together), and maintains stable performance under 15pF load per tap with active current ranging 40–150mA depending on frequency and supply.

Pinout & Package
DS1110S-50+ is housed in a 16-pin SO (300-mil) surface-mount package with exposed pad not present; pin 1 is VCC, pin 2 is IN, pins 3–12 are TAP1 through TAP10 in order, pins 13–15 are N.C., and pin 16 is GND - fully compatible with automated placement and reflow soldering per IPC/JEDEC J-STD-020A.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| VCC | 5.0V power supply input - must be decoupled with ≥0.1µF ceramic capacitor near pin |
| 2 | IN | Digital input signal source - accepts TTL/CMOS logic levels; rise/fall time ≤3ns specified |
| 3–12 | TAP1–TAP10 | Fixed-delay output taps - TAP1 = 5ns, TAP2 = 10ns, ..., TAP10 = 50ns; each drives 10 × 74LS loads |
| 13–15 | N.C. | No internal connection - must remain unconnected; no pull-up/down or routing required |
| 16 | GND | Signal and power ground reference - requires low-impedance return path for timing integrity |

FAQ
What is the exact delay value for TAP1 on the DS1110S-50+?
The DS1110S-50+ provides a nominal 5ns delay at TAP1, consistent with its 50ns total delay (TAP10) and 10 equally spaced taps. This 5ns step is fixed and factory-trimmed; measured tolerance is ±5% or ±2ns (whichever greater) at 5V and +25°C, and all taps track uniformly with temperature and supply voltage changes.
Does the DS1110S-50+ support both rising and falling edge delays with equal accuracy?
Yes, the DS1110S-50+ is explicitly designed for leading- and trailing-edge delay precision, with tPLH (rising) and tPHL (falling) delays matching within the same ±5% or ±2ns specification. This ensures pulse-width integrity across all 10 taps - critical for applications like clock forwarding and signal retiming where duty cycle preservation matters.
Can the DS1110S-50+ drive standard TTL loads directly?
Yes, each tap of the DS1110S-50+ is rated to drive up to ten 74LS-type loads, with IOL = 12mA and IOH = -1.0mA at VCC = 4.75V. Its TTL/CMOS-compatible input and output thresholds (VIH ≥ 2.4V, VIL ≤ 0.8V) allow direct interfacing with legacy and modern logic families without level-shifting circuitry.
What is the maximum operating frequency supported by the DS1110S-50+?
The DS1110S-50+ supports input frequencies up to 500kHz under typical conditions (VCC = 5.25V, 15pF load per tap), as confirmed by active current vs. frequency characterization curves. Input pulse width must be ≥10ns (per Table 1), and period must be ≥2×pulse width or 20ns - whichever is greater - to maintain timing accuracy.
Is the DS1110S-50+ pin-compatible with the older DS1010 delay line?
Yes, the DS1110S-50+ is documented as an improved, drop-in replacement for the DS1010, sharing identical 16-pin SO pinout, electrical interface, and functional behavior. It retains the same VCC, IN, GND, and TAP pin assignments - enabling direct substitution without PCB modification or firmware change.
